aboutsummaryrefslogtreecommitdiffstats
path: root/Library/Homebrew/test
diff options
context:
space:
mode:
authorVlad Shablinsky2016-06-22 10:41:24 +0300
committerXu Cheng2016-07-16 20:39:13 +0800
commit458f9a008cc5316de9ec18ebae3b0f3990583540 (patch)
treefefcba5a9224343dd5816ebe70a5a126a0f6651b /Library/Homebrew/test
parent00cdd5f481d409b1874b95c7f149c717ffb0259f (diff)
downloadbrew-458f9a008cc5316de9ec18ebae3b0f3990583540.tar.bz2
Apply tests to new HEAD format
Diffstat (limited to 'Library/Homebrew/test')
-rw-r--r--Library/Homebrew/test/test_formula.rb4
-rw-r--r--Library/Homebrew/test/test_pkg_version.rb3
2 files changed, 4 insertions, 3 deletions
diff --git a/Library/Homebrew/test/test_formula.rb b/Library/Homebrew/test/test_formula.rb
index 024d5c2b7..12d6eaece 100644
--- a/Library/Homebrew/test/test_formula.rb
+++ b/Library/Homebrew/test/test_formula.rb
@@ -272,14 +272,14 @@ class FormulaTests < Homebrew::TestCase
assert_equal PkgVersion.parse("1.0_1"), f.pkg_version
end
- def test_head_ignores_revisions
+ def test_head_uses_revisions
f = formula("test", Pathname.new(__FILE__).expand_path, :head) do
url "foo-1.0.bar"
revision 1
head "foo"
end
- assert_equal PkgVersion.parse("HEAD"), f.pkg_version
+ assert_equal PkgVersion.parse("HEAD_1"), f.pkg_version
end
def test_legacy_options
diff --git a/Library/Homebrew/test/test_pkg_version.rb b/Library/Homebrew/test/test_pkg_version.rb
index 06a57b734..ac0a9f24c 100644
--- a/Library/Homebrew/test/test_pkg_version.rb
+++ b/Library/Homebrew/test/test_pkg_version.rb
@@ -35,7 +35,8 @@ class PkgVersionTests < Homebrew::TestCase
assert_equal "1.0_1", PkgVersion.new(Version.new("1.0"), 1).to_s
assert_equal "1.0", PkgVersion.new(Version.new("1.0"), 0).to_s
assert_equal "1.0", PkgVersion.new(Version.new("1.0"), 0).to_s
- assert_equal "HEAD", PkgVersion.new(Version.new("HEAD"), 1).to_s
+ assert_equal "HEAD_1", PkgVersion.new(Version.create("HEAD"), 1).to_s
+ assert_equal "HEAD-ffffff_1", PkgVersion.new(Version.create("HEAD-ffffff"), 1).to_s
end
def test_hash